My purpose is to install win98. I made fdisk and now I wont to install the
os from CD-ROM so I chouse the option of loading with CD (using the startup
disk) and the switching to ddisgusted, when I'm trying to use the commands: cd or
dir I got the message: "invalid media type reading drive D"


What am I doing wrong??

If you are using a win98 boot disk the cd letter would not be D but E because
ram drive is installed as D. Are you sure the cd rom is able to read your
instalation disk?

Just a guess, the 98 disk used D: as its own ramdisk. The CD-ROM is E:. The
start up disk should have told you where everythink is.So it is E:\setup to
start.

After fdisk re-boot. Then format C:, then install Windows 98.
